Aura — Skincare DTC

Why we built this

Aura is the hardest test we could set ourselves: a DTC store in two languages with full parity — every product, ingredient list, and email exists in English and Arabic — plus the unglamorous commerce engineering that makes a store trustworthy.

The approach

Eight SKUs across five categories, each with bilingual titles, ingredients, and usage protocols. Arabic is a first-class locale: RTL layout, Arabic typography, and a fully Arabic confirmation flow even where Stripe's own UI can't follow.

The checkout revalidates price and inventory server-side, and the webhook is idempotent — a retried Stripe event can't create a duplicate order. Inventory decrements atomically; confirmation email goes out bilingual.

What we shipped

  • Bilingual storefront (en / ar) with full content parity and RTL
  • Stripe checkout with server-side price + inventory revalidation
  • Idempotent webhook: order persistence, customer upsert, atomic inventory
  • Bilingual order confirmation emails via Resend
  • 51-page static sitemap across locales, products, and journal
